What happened: Manchester United are expected to target a left winger this summer, reversing a trend from former coach Ruben Amorim who sold several wingers over three transfer windows.
Why it matters:
- Adds potential new attacking options to Manchester United's squad.
- Shows a shift in transfer strategy following Amorim's departure.
MNN Take: Manchester United's interest in signing a left winger indicates a change in approach to strengthen their attack, adapting to current team needs.
